WESSON – Copiah-Lincoln Community College is one of the best colleges in the nation to work for, according to the Great Colleges to Work For® program.

The results, released today in a special insert of The Chronicle of Higher Education, are based on a survey of nearly 200 colleges and universities across the nation. In all, 76 of those institutions achieved “Great College to Work For” recognition for specific best practices and policies.

In addition to selection in these six categories, the college also earned special distinction as an Honor Roll institution. The Honor Roll designation is awarded to the top 10 four-year colleges and top 4 two-year colleges in each size group that are recognized in the greatest number of categories. This is Co-Lin’s seventh time being recognized as a Great College to Work For, and the third time with Honor Roll distinction.

“This recognition reflects the incredible people who make up the Co-Lin family,” said Co-Lin President Dr. Dewayne Middleton. “Our faculty and staff are deeply committed to serving students, supporting one another, and carrying out our mission day in and day out. To be named not only a Great College to Work For, but also to earn Honor Roll distinction, is evidence of the pride, purpose, and teamwork that defines Co-Lin.”

Out of the 15 community colleges in Mississippi, Co-Lin was one of only two community colleges who achieved Great College to Work For status.
